When Marnie Was There is a 2014 Japanese anime film written and directed by Hiromasa Yonebayashi. It was the final film for Studio Ghibli before they announced that the film division is taking a short hiatus after The Tale of the Princess Kaguya, and the retirement of Hayao Miyazaki a year before the film was released. This is potentially the last feature film to be released by Studio Ghibli as a result of the hiatus.

Plot
Upon being sent to live with relatives in the countryside; an emotionally distant adolescent girl becomes obsessed with an abandoned mansion and infatuated with a girl who lives there; a girl who may or may not be real.
